> The MR AM is now in a great position to reuse containers across (map) tasks. This is something similar to JVM re-use we had in 0.20.x, but in a significantly better manner:
> # Consider data-locality when re-using containers
> # Consider the new shuffle - ensure that reduces fetch output of the whole container at once (i.e. all maps)
